WhatsApp: +86 18221755073Central Asia is an important global biodiversity hotspot (Myers et al., 2000).There are nearly 10 thousand species of vascular plants in Central Asia (Khassanov, 2015).Among them, a significant number of species and genera are confined to this area, which contributes to the floristic irreplaceability of Central Asia (Tahktajan, 1978; Zhang et al., 2013).

WhatsApp: +86 18221755073For purposes of the Mapping Asia Plants project (Ma, 2017), North Asia is considered a subregion of Asia comprising the Asian part of the Russian Federation made up of three federal districts: the Ural, Siberian, and Far East Federal Districts.This territory covers about 13 100 000 sq. km, which is 77% of the territory of Russia and almost 1/3 of Asia as a whole.

WhatsApp: +86 18221755073Also known as Indian shot, canna plants are perennials native to Central and South America. Canna plants have been cultivated for thousands of years throughout their native range as a food source. Canna plants can also be grown as ornamentals in Zones 8 to 11. Canna plants grow in clumps of upright stems and large, blade-like leaves.
